From Waste to Wealth: Empowering Communities Through Circular Innovation
Sustainability creates its greatest impact when communities are empowered to become part of the solution. PETRONAS Menyemai Masa Hadapan programme transformed environmental challenges into opportunities by equipping communities with the knowledge, skills and confidence to embrace more sustainable lifestyles while unlocking new pathways for economic empowerment.
Designed to promote circular economy practices, the initiative enabled participants to transform plastic waste, used cooking oil and discarded textiles into valuable products, creating opportunities for learning, entrepreneurship and sustainable livelihoods.
Delivered through a strategic collaboration with PETRONAS and Impactlution, the programme integrated clean-up initiatives, sustainability education, upskilling workshops, entrepreneurship training and environmental awareness programmes to inspire positive behavioural change across Terengganu, Sabah and Sarawak. By bringing together communities, strategic partners and local organisations, it demonstrated how collaboration can drive meaningful environmental action while advancing the principles of the circular economy.
More than 3.1 tonnes of recyclable materials were recovered, generating over RM20,000 in recorded revenue through recycled products, while local entrepreneurs expanded market opportunities through exhibitions, community events and commercial collaborations.
